I'm having the same problem on an SA1100 board.
 doing a 'cat /dev/ttyS0' and moving the mouse does NOT generate anything on the SA1100 or on my x86 Host machine. The only way I could get the mouse to generate garbage was by running minicom (with 1200bps Yes SW and HW flowcontrol) on my host... So I think there is something that needs setting in the linux target kernel to set the flowcontrols and baudrate similar to minicom....is this it? if so... how do we set this?!
